Gaioz Jejelava
Soviet and Georgian football player From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
Remove ads
Gaioz Jejelava (Georgian: გაიოზ ჯეჯელავა) (born 29 December 1914 in Tbilisi; died 16 March 2005 in Tbilisi) was a Soviet and Georgian football player.[1]
Jejelava, a skillful winger, was one of the leaders of Dinamo Tbilisi alongside Boris Paichadze during 11 years spell with the club.[2]
Later Jejelava managed VVS Moscow and Dinamo Tbilisi, but without any success, spending two seasons with each of the clubs.[3]
